hard time finding a hard money lender in chicago

Eric Smith
  • Chicago, IL
Posted

Has anyone had any luck with finding a good hard money lender in Chicago? All the lenders I have come across have 100k min purchase price for the south side. there are lots of deals with purchase prices under 75-50k and no one will lead on them even with great ARV.
